Question
lydia runs an experiment to determine if a coin is fair by counting the number of times a coin lands heads up. the table shows her data.
coin fairness test
| number of coin flips | 0 | 10 | 20 | 30 | 40 | 50 | 60 | 70 | 80 | 90 |
| number of heads up | 0 | 7 | 12 | 18 | 23 | 30 | 35 | 38 | 42 | 45 |
according to the line of best fit, about how many times would the coin land heads up in 100 flips?
48
50
51
53
Step1: Calculate the proportion of heads - up for the given data
We can find the proportion of heads - up for the last data point (90 flips, 45 heads - up). The proportion $p=\frac{45}{90}=\frac{1}{2}=0.5$.
Step2: Estimate for 100 flips
If the proportion of heads - up is 0.5, for 100 flips, the number of heads - up $n = 100\times0.5=50$.
